Title
Public Hearing - Zoning Request - Z22-001 - Allow rezoning from R-15 to GC - 0.66 acres - Land Lot 631 - 2979 & 2989 Jonquil Drive - The Woodberry Group LLC.
Ward 2
Body
ISSUE AND BACKGROUND:
David Woodberry LLC is requesting a rezoning of two lots from R-15 (Residential) to GC (General Commercial) for the ability to use the existing structures for commercial and office purposes. The Planning & Zoning Board recommended approval by a vote of 6-0 at the February 14, 2022 meeting.
RECOMMENDATION / REQUESTED ACTION: Community Development recommends approval of the rezoning from R-15 to GC at 2979 & 2989 Jonquil Drive with the following condition:
1. The subject properties shall meet all ADA and parking requirements for commercial occupancy.
